After the royal couple made a surprise appearance Saturday night at the Salt Lake City world premiere of the Alysa Nahmias-directed documentary, which they executive produced, they turned up at an early Sunday morning showing of the film at the Eccles Theatre in Park City, Utah. They arrived to the red carpet shortly before 8:30 a.m. for a 9 a.m. screening. Prince Harry hung in the doorway while Markle posed for photos with Nahmias, and he joined them moments later as they excitedly greeted the entire Cookie Queens team, including the four young Girl Scouts, the doc’s main subjects as they battle it out to sell the most cookies.
Markle joined Nahmias for select press interviews on the line, and she even had a surprise showing at the podium to help introduce the film.
